5. 獲取 URL 參數(shù)
Python Flask 建站框架入門課程 / 5. 獲取 URL 參數(shù)
手機(jī)也能上課
App下載
1/10

列出所有的url參數(shù)

在server.py中添加以下內(nèi)容:

from flask import Flask, request
 
app = Flask(__name__)
 
@app.route('/')
def hello_world():
    return request.args.__str__()
 
if __name__ == '__main__':
    app.run(port=5000, debug=True)

在瀏覽器中訪問http://127.0.0.1:5000/?name=Loen&age&app=ios&app=android,將顯示:

ImmutableMultiDict([('name', 'Loen'), ('age', ''), ('app', 'ios'), ('app', 'android')])

中文

較新的瀏覽器也支持直接在url中輸入中文(最新的火狐瀏覽器內(nèi)部會(huì)幫忙將中文轉(zhuǎn)換成符合URL規(guī)范的數(shù)據(jù)),在瀏覽器中訪問http://127.0.0.1:5000/?info=我愛你,將顯示:

ImmutableMultiDict([('info', '我愛你')])


+10 經(jīng)驗(yàn) +10積分
解析
提示
參考答案
+10 經(jīng)驗(yàn) +10積分
視頻播放結(jié)束,是否學(xué)習(xí)下一節(jié)?